web-dev-qa-db-fra.com

Comment supprimer les téléchargements d'avant inutilisés dans buddypress

Je vois dans mon dossier wp-content/uploads/avatars qu'il y a des tonnes d'avatars à partir du moment où j'ai créé les utilisateurs tests, mais modifié les avatars. Donc, je suppose que même si l’utilisateur change d’avatar, l’ancien fichier reste? Cela ressemble à une accumulation de fichiers img inutiles. Existe-t-il un moyen de supprimer les avatars inutilisés et de ne conserver que les images actuelles de largeur maximale et maximale des utilisateurs? Autre que les supprimer manuellement. Il serait très difficile d'essayer de déchiffrer ce qui est utilisé dans un environnement réel

J'ai cherché sur Google en faisant un travail cron, mais je ne suis pas trop au courant de la façon dont cela fonctionne. Des idées?

2
Sin

Quelle version de BP utilisez-vous?

Si vous modifiez votre avatar, le fichier téléchargé sera supprimé après la création de la version miniature et de la version complète. Et ces versions devraient écraser les anciennes versions.

Les avatars n'ont pas d'entrée de base de données, donc quels noms de fichier voyez-vous dans un dossier d'avatar? Vous ne devriez voir qu'un seul ensemble de fichiers ...- bpthumb et ...- bpfull.

Si vous voyez tous les fichiers source, il y a peut-être un problème d'autorisations concernant la suppression? Des avertissements dans votre journal des erreurs?

1
shanebp